Release v1.2.10: Version aus VERSION-Variable und verbesserte Zeilenabstände

This commit is contained in:
2025-03-19 18:54:06 +01:00
parent d50ea60af9
commit 7b88e62de0
5 changed files with 1615 additions and 214 deletions

View File

@@ -110,7 +110,7 @@
<footer class="footer">
<div class="footer-content">
Proudly made with ❤️ and 🍺 by <a href="https://www.medisoftware.de" target="_blank" class="footer-link">medisoftware</a>
<div style="font-size: 0.8em;">Version: v1.2.9</div>
<div style="font-size: 0.8em;">Version: {{ version }}</div>
</div>
</footer>
@@ -256,14 +256,14 @@
const createFieldIfValue = (label, value, formatter = (v) => v) => {
if (!value || value === 'N/A' || value === 'n/a' || value === 'N/a' || (typeof value === 'string' && value.trim() === '')) return '';
const formattedValue = formatter(value);
return `<p><strong>${label}:</strong> ${formattedValue}</p>`;
return `<p class="mb-1"><strong>${label}:</strong> ${formattedValue}</p>`;
};
return `
<div class="card mb-3">
<div class="card-body">
<div class="card mb-1">
<div class="card-body py-1">
<div class="d-flex justify-content-between align-items-start">
<h5 class="card-title">${customer.name}</h5>
<h5 class="card-title mb-1">${customer.name}</h5>
<div class="d-flex align-items-center gap-2">
<span class="badge ${customer.tag === 'medisoft' ? 'bg-primary' : 'bg-warning text-dark'}">${customer.tag.toUpperCase()}</span>
<button class="btn btn-sm btn-outline-primary" onclick="copyCustomerLink('${customer.nummer}')">
@@ -285,7 +285,7 @@
${createFieldIfValue('Kontakt 2', customer.kontakt2, createPhoneLink)}
${createFieldIfValue('Kontakt 3', customer.kontakt3, createPhoneLink)}
${customer.tags && customer.tags.length > 0 ? `
<p><strong>Tags:</strong>
<p class="mb-0"><strong>Tags:</strong>
${customer.tags.map(tag => `<span class="badge bg-primary me-1">${tag}</span>`).join('')}
</p>
` : ''}